更新时间:2024-05-09 GMT+08:00
分享

查询扩容策略列表

功能介绍

查询扩容策略列表

URI

GET /v1/{project_id}/system/autoscaler/scale-out-policies

表1 路径参数

参数

是否必选

参数类型

描述

project_id

String

华为云项目ID,您可以从获取项目ID中获取。

最小长度:1

最大长度:128

请求参数

表2 请求Header参数

参数

是否必选

参数类型

描述

X-Auth-Token

String

用户Token。Token认证就是在调用API的时候将Token加到请求消息头,从而通过身份认证,获得操作API的权限,获取Token接口响应消息头中X-Subject-Token的值即为Token。

最小长度:1

最大长度:32768

响应参数

状态码: 200

表3 响应Body参数

参数

参数类型

描述

count

Integer

总数

policies

Array of ScaleOutPolicyRsp objects

扩容策略列表

表4 ScaleOutPolicyRsp

参数

参数类型

描述

id

String

策略ID

name

String

策略名称

status

String

状态

create_time

String

创建时间

node_spec

NodeSpecDto object

节点规格信息

availability_zone

String

可用区

nodes

Integer

节点数量

max_nodes

Integer

扩容节点数上限

min_nodes

Integer

扩容节点数下限

scaling_times

Integer

伸缩次数

scaling_enable

Boolean

是否开启自动扩容

表5 NodeSpecDto

参数

参数类型

描述

code

String

规格编号

最大长度:64

name

String

规格名称

最大长度:64

ram

Long

内存

vcpus

String

vcpus

请求示例

查询扩容策略列表

https://eihealth.cn-north-4.myhuaweicloud.com/v1/{project_id}/system/autoscaler/scale-out-policies

响应示例

状态码: 200

OK

{
  "count" : 1,
  "policies" : [ {
    "id" : "baabcb56-5bb6-11eb-8a0d-fa163e3ddba1",
    "name" : "strategy_4vCPUS_8GB",
    "status" : "normal",
    "create_time" : "2021-02-01T14:25:50Z",
    "node_spec" : {
      "code" : "eihealth.xxx.spec.xxx.xxx",
      "name" : "xxx",
      "ram" : 8192,
      "vcpus" : 4
    },
    "availability_zone" : "cn-north-7c",
    "nodes" : 1,
    "max_nodes" : 10,
    "min_nodes" : 0,
    "scaling_times" : 3,
    "scaling_enable" : true
  } ]
}

状态码

状态码

描述

200

OK

错误码

请参见错误码

相关文档